JEFFREY A. JOERRES
Former Executive Chairman, ManpowerGroup Inc.
Age 56 Committee(s) Compensation and Benefits Committee,
Corporate Governance and Public Policy
Committee
Director Since 2015 Term Expires 2016
Other Public Directorships Johnson Controls, Inc. and Artisan Partners Asset Management
PRINCIPAL OCCUPATION, BUSINESS EXPERIENCE, AND DIRECTORSHIPS
Mr. Joerres served as the Executive Chairman of ManpowerGroup Inc. (“ManpowerGroup”), a provider
of workforce solutions, from May 2014 to December 2015. From 1999 to 2014, Mr. Joerres served as
Chief Executive Officer of ManpowerGroup and from 2001 to 2014, he served as its Chairman of the
Board. Mr. Joerres joined ManpowerGroup in 1993, and also served as Vice President of Marketing
and Senior Vice President of European Operations and Marketing and Major Account Development.
Mr. Joerres served as a director of Artisan Funds, Inc. from 2001 to 2011. Mr. Joerres serves as a
director of Johnson Controls, Inc., and Artisan Partners Asset Management Inc.
EXPERIENCE, QUALIFICATIONS, ATTRIBUTES, AND SKILLS SUPPORTING DIRECTORSHIP
POSITION ON THE COMPANY’S BOARD*
Mr. Joerres brings to the Board experience as the former chief executive officer and executive
chairman of a large, United States-based global company that delivers workforce solutions around
the world. Mr. Joerres also brings to the Board his prior experience as a board member of both a
global diversified industrial company and the Federal Reserve Bank of Chicago.

LINDA FAYNE LEVINSON
Advisor
Age 74 Committee(s) Audit Committee, Corporate Governance and
Public Policy Committee
Director Since 2006 Term Expires 2016
Other Public Directorships NCR Corporation, Jacobs Engineering Group Inc., Ingram Micro, Inc., and Hertz
Global Holdings Inc. (Chairman of the Board)
PRINCIPAL OCCUPATION, BUSINESS EXPERIENCE, AND DIRECTORSHIPS
Ms. Fayne Levinson has been an advisor to professionally funded, privately held ventures. She was
Non-Executive Chair of the Board of Connexus, Inc., formerly VendareNetblue, a privately held online
marketing company until 2010, when it was merged with Epic Advertising. From 1997 until 2004,
Ms. Fayne Levinson was a partner at GRP Partners, a venture capital firm, investing in early stage
technology companies in the financial services, internet media and online retail sectors. Earlier in
her career, Ms. Fayne Levinson was an executive at American Express and a partner at McKinsey
& Company. She is currently a director of NCR Corporation, Jacobs Engineering Group Inc., Ingram
Micro, Inc., and Hertz Global Holdings Inc., where she serves as Independent Non-Executive
Chairman of the Board. Ms. Fayne Levinson will retire from the Board effective at the Annual Meeting.
EXPERIENCE, QUALIFICATIONS, ATTRIBUTES, AND SKILLS SUPPORTING DIRECTORSHIP
POSITION ON THE COMPANY’S BOARD*
Ms. Fayne Levinson provides a combination of consumer payments business experience with that of
emerging technology and online retail services companies. She also provides general management
experience from her time at American Express, strategic experience as a former McKinsey partner,
and investment experience from her time as a venture capital investor. Each of these areas is central
to the Company’s business. Ms. Fayne Levinson also has substantial experience with respect to
executive compensation matters and corporate governance.
